Someone leaked to local paper the Portsmouth News that the re-tendering results had been announced to the bus operators and First was losing some of it.

Now, I don’t follow the Portsmouth News that much anymore, so I did not know until I was told that First Solent were apologising to drivers. The apology was not for the loss of routes, but for the fact someone (probably) at Portsmouth City Council, blabbed.

The changes

From Sunday 3rd September, the following changes will be effective:

  • First Solent will run the 22 – Currently running between Highbury, Cosham and Farlington
  • Stagecoach will run:
    • What is currently the 12 between Tipner and Fratton
    • The 13 / 14 between the City, Milton and Baffins
    • The 18 between Paulsgrove, Fratton and Southsea
    • The 25 between Gunwharf, Southsea and Eastney

Now – the disclaimer We do not know if routes, route numbers or timetables will remain the same.

We also presume from First Solent that Stagecoach actually did win the routes and not Xelabus or other. The Portsmouth News quotes Councillor Gerald Vernon-Jackson on route 18 and 25, but First Solent mentions the rest.

First Solent did tender an offer for the routes, however from the wording of the Portsmouth News; it seems there was concern over fleet availability and suitability, and staffing. I must admit, back when one of the Optare Solo’s was involved in an altercation at Funtley it showed the vulnerability of a small fleet of vehicle type.
